The Shaw Tower is a tall office and residential building in Vancouver , British Columbia , Canada . It is located at 1067 W. Cordova Street in Downtown Vancouver. It houses u. a. the administrative headquarters of the Canadian telecommunications provider Shaw Communications for the province of British Columbia. The building was designed by the Canadian architecture firm James KM Cheng. The structure of the building is made of concrete, the facade is a curtain wall made of aluminum.

The first 16 floors contain office space, 12 of which are occupied by Shaw Communications. There are apartments on the upper floors. The building has an underground car park with around 600 parking spaces.
